We are seeking a skilled English to Spanish (US) Content Translator to join our team. The ideal candidate will be responsible for translating a wide range of content, including educational materials, product content, blog articles, and more. The translator must be able to accurately convey the meaning and tone of the original content while ensuring the translated content is culturally appropriate and relevant to the target audience, which includes US students, parents, and school district staff. The ideal candidate will have an interest in producing content for young people and will be willing to work closely with our content team to ensure that all translated content meets our brand, tone and quality standards.

Roles and Responsibilities

  • Ensure that all translated content accurately conveys the meaning and tone of the original content.
  • Assist with the creation of digital safety and wellbeing content for our target personas.
  • Work closely with our various project teams to translate a variety of content from English content to Spanish for our US student, parent and school district staff audience.
  • Provide input regarding how to ensure that our content can be made accessible to the US Spanish speaking community.
  • Build familiarity with our various software and content authoring systems to assist content teams and streamline translation processes.
  • Proofread and edit translated content.
  • Collaborate with the content team to ensure that all translated content meets quality standards and deadlines.

Expectations of this Role

  • Ability to give and receive constructive feedback
  • Fluent in English and Spanish with exceptional writing skills in both languages.
  • Ability to coordinate clear communications and updates to key stakeholders and manage documents for internal reference
  • Strong abilities to communicate with a variety of stakeholders
  • Willingness to learn and use our software systems, including (but not limited to) Google suite, Articulate Storyline, and content management system.
  • Exceptional writing and editing skills

Qualifications
  • Achieved or working towards a qualification in teaching/education, writing, translation or linguistics (preferred)
  • Experience creating and/or translating written content on websites, marketing releases and/or application content.
  • Experience in translating content for students (ideally elementary to secondary aged school children).
  • Minimum one year experience translating from English to Spanish for a US spanish speaking audience.
